This dish is a classic and comforting Chinese family dish. Type of fish - sea bass - red snapper - branzino (I used this type of fish for this recipe) Equipment - steamer OR - can use a large pot with a metal rack
Ingredients and spices that need to be Make ready to make Cantonese Steamed Whole Sea Bass:
- 1 lb fresh whole sea bass (cleaned)
- 1 knob (about 4-5 inches) of ginger (sliced to match sticks)
- 1-3 stalks green onions (sliced to strips)
- 3-5 stalks cilantro (optional, but adds so much flavour)
- 1/4 cup light soy sauce
- 1/4 cup vegetable oil
- 1 tbsp chinese wine or rice wine
- salt to taste
- pepper to taste
Instructions to make to make Cantonese Steamed Whole Sea Bass
- Cut the ginger into match sticks and cut the green onions into strips. Split the ginger into 3 piles and the green onions into 2 piles.
- Clean the fish and pat dry. Sprinkle some salt and pepper over both sides of the fish.
- Put some ginger in the cavity of the fish
- Using a steam proof plate - place some ginger on it, place the fish on the top, then top it off with the rest of the ginger and one pile of green onions
- Put some water into your steamer. Turn it on to high heat and wait for the water to boil. After the water has a running boil, reduce the heat to medium. Put the dish into the steamer and cover it. Let it steam for about 8-10 minutes, depending on the thickness of the fish.
- While the fish is steaming, start to heat up the soy sauce, wine and oil in a pot. You may want to time this so that the oil is barely smoking to when the fish is done steaming.
- Once the fish is done steaming, take it out. Place the cilantro and the rest of the green onions on top.
- Please be careful with this step - put the hot oil on to the fish and you should hear the green onions sizzle.
- Serve immediately
